Operates a hospital-based healthcare business alongside a large pharmacy distribution network and a retail diagnostics chain. In FY26, total revenue was Rs 25,228.5 crore with net profit of Rs 2,002.7 crore. The Healthcare services segment contributed 50.1% of segment revenue (Rs 12,750.1 crore) at a 19.1% EBIT margin, while Digital health & pharmacy distribution contributed 42.5% (Rs 10,808.1 crore) at a 3.7% EBIT margin, and Retail health & diagnostics contributed 7.3% (Rs 1,865.3 crore) at a 3.9% EBIT margin. Major cost lines are other operating expenses at 21.3% of revenue, materials at 12.1% and employee costs at 11.9%, with depreciation at 3.5% and capex of Rs 1,962.0 crore (7.8% of revenue) in the year. The company has filed a composite scheme of arrangement to demerge an identified business undertaking (including Apollo Healthco and Keimed) into a new listed entity called Apollo Healthtech, with equity shareholders having approved the scheme at NCLT-convened meetings in June 2026. Revenue streams, as the annual report describes them. Healthcare services (50%), Digital health & pharmacy distribution (43%), Retail health & diagnostics (7%), Others (0%). Asset-heavy hospital operator with a lower-margin, large-volume pharmacy distribution arm and a small retail diagnostics business.
| ₹ crore · consolidated | FY22 | FY23 | FY24 | FY25 | FY26 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Revenue | 14,663 | 16,612 | 19,059 | 21,794 | 25,229 |
| EBITDA (ex other income) | 2,479 | 2,050 | 2,393 | 3,022 | 3,750 |
| margin % | 16.9 | 12.3 | 12.6 | 13.9 | 14.9 |
| Owners' profit | 1,056 | 819 | 899 | 1,446 | 1,942 |
| EPS, as reported (₹) | 73.42 | 56.97 | 62.50 | 100.56 | 135.04 |
| ROE % · ROCE % | 18.8 · 18.1 | 12.9 · 13.7 | 12.8 · 15.0 | 17.4 · 15.3 | 20.1 · 19.5 |
| Debt / equity (x) | 0.45 | 0.41 | 0.43 | 0.61 | 0.57 |
| Cash from operations | 1,616 | 1,377 | 1,920 | 2,136 | 2,856 |
| Capex | (657) | (1,129) | (1,137) | (1,713) | (1,962) |
